Allen (Tim) EVERSHED

EVERSHED, Allen

Service Number: 1943
Enlisted: 18 January 1915
Last Rank: Corporal
Last Unit: 4th Infantry Battalion
Born: Hastings, Sussex, England, 1882
Home Town: Sydney, City of Sydney, New South Wales
Occupation: Labourer
Died: Gun shot wound to shoulder and head, received in action, Merris, France, 16 April 1918
Memorials: Australian War Memorial Roll of Honour, Villers-Bretonneux Memorial (Australian National Memorial - France)
